Start Date

  • GCHQ: 29 June to 4 September 2026 (10 weeks)

Full-time (36 or 37 hours per week) and office-based for the duration of internship plus five days’ off, though you will need to attend the first two weeks for training and the final day.

Application Criteria: 

  • British National from a Black, Asian, mixed-heritage or other ethnic minority background and from a socially or economically disadvantaged background
  • University student in your penultimate or final year of study (for the 2025/2026 academic year)

*For more details about the eligibility criteria, visit the Summer Intelligence Internship page on the MI6 website.

To work or take part in internships at the agencies, you need to be a British National or hold dual British nationality. You can read more about the eligibility criteria on the GCHQ ‘how to apply’ page. 

These internships require the highest security clearance, known as Developed Vetting (DV). It’s something everyone in the UK Intelligence Community undertakes. Learn more about the vetting process at GCHQ.

About the Summer Intelligence Internships

The Summer Intelligence Internship is currently open for applications to GCHQ during the summer of
2026.

As part of a cohort of fellow interns, you’ll gain unique insights into GCHQ, along with access
to specialist training and lots of support from a dedicated internship manager, mentors and the
wider team. It’s a great way to build new skills and develop your abilities, as well as figure out if a
career in intelligence is something you want to pursue after your degree.

If it is, you’ll have the opportunity to apply for employment with them once the internship is over. Please note, should you choose to apply, you will still need to go through the usual competitive application and selection process to secure a place.

As well as an experience you won’t get anywhere else, while you’re with them you’ll receive an
internship payment and five days’ paid leave to use throughout the internship. Plus, they offer free
accommodation for the duration of your time with them, if you need it. And of course, you’ll be able to
enjoy organisation-wide events, as well as their clubs and societies, where you can learn and network. What’s more, you’ll have an experience you’ll never forget.

 

About The UK’s Intelligence Services

GCHQ, MI5 and MI6 are the UK’s Intelligence Services. They safeguard the UK’s people, interests and businesses from various threats at home, overseas and online, including cyber-attacks, espionage, terrorism, and organised crime. Through the ingenuity of of their people, they gather secret intelligence and collaborate closely with their partners in the UK and overseas to detect threats and work out ways to stop them.
